A look at the Current Population of Iran Latest Statistics

When we consider the most recent counts, it becomes clear that Iran's population has been on a noticeable upward path. As of November in the year 2024, the count stood at approximately 91.5 million individuals. This figure offers a fresh perspective on the country's human numbers, showing a rather significant gathering of people within its borders. You know, this number represents a substantial portion of the global human family.

Looking a little further ahead, to July 1, 2025, the population is expected to be around 92,417,681, or about 92.42 million. Just a few days later, on July 6, 2025, the number, based on recent United Nations information, is estimated at 92,426,406. There is, however, another estimate for July 11, 2025, which puts the count at 89,463,274. These slight differences in the numbers show, in a way, how population counts can vary depending on the exact source or the method used to arrive at them.

For the year 2024, the total population in Iran was thought to be about 91,567,738 people, or 91.57 million. Yet, other information for 2024 suggested a total of 86.0 million individuals, according to the newest census figures and forecasts from Trading Economics. It’s pretty clear that there can be some variation in these current population of Iran latest statistics, depending on where the data comes from and how it's calculated. This variation, you see, means that different organizations might use slightly different ways to count or predict these figures.

The most up-to-date information also suggests that the population passed the 86 million mark in the final days of the Iranian calendar year 1403, which ended in March 2025. This shows a steady increase, reaching a particular milestone in recent times. So, in some respects, the overall trend points to a growing population, even with the slight differences in the exact numbers reported by various sources. How Has Iran's Population Grown Over Time?

The story of Iran's population over the years is, actually, quite a compelling one, showing moments of slow change followed by periods of very rapid expansion. From the years 1880 until 1920, the total number of people in Iran remained at or below 10 million. This was a time when the population figures seemed to hold fairly steady, without a lot of dramatic shifts. It was, more or less, a period of relatively modest human numbers within the country's borders.

Then, from 1920 onward, a noticeable and consistent increase began to take shape. This steady rise saw the population reach a total of 20 million by the year 1955. This marked a significant doubling of the population from its earlier levels. It was, apparently, a time when conditions allowed for a more consistent growth in the number of people living in the country. This upward movement continued, showing a clear pattern of expansion.

Following that, according to the recorded information, a rather drastic increase took place. This surge caused the population to reach 50 million individuals by 1985. This was a truly remarkable jump in numbers over a relatively short period, showing a very accelerated pace of human growth. It's almost as if the population exploded during these decades, changing the face of the country's demographics quite significantly. This historical path shows how much the human landscape can shift.

During the latter half of the 20th century, Iran's population grew quite dramatically. By the year 2016, it had reached approximately 80 million people. This continued expansion built upon the earlier rapid increases, solidifying Iran's position as a nation with a sizable and growing human count. However, in recent years, a different trend has emerged: Iran's birth rate has seen a rather significant drop. What Do Projections Say About the Current Population of Iran Latest Statistics?

Looking into the future, the projections for Iran's population suggest a continued slowing down of its growth. This is based on the current population of Iran latest statistics and trends observed. It indicates that the pace at which the population increases will likely become less rapid as time goes on. This slowdown is, in a way, a natural progression after periods of very fast growth, suggesting a shift in demographic patterns.

These future estimates also point to the possibility of the population reaching a peak at some point, and then, after that, gradually beginning to decline during the later half of the 21st century. This means that the total number of people might stop growing and eventually start to shrink. Such a change would represent a significant shift in the country's human story, moving from a period of consistent expansion to one of eventual reduction. It's a long-term outlook, basically, that shows a different trajectory for the population.

The total fertility rate, or TFR, is a very important measure. It indicates the average number of children that would be born to a woman over her lifetime if she were to experience the current age-specific fertility rates. The fact that Iran's birth rate has dropped significantly in recent years means that this TFR has also seen a considerable reduction. This shift, you know, has a big impact on the future size and age structure of the population, as fewer births mean fewer young people in the years to come.
